Indian family system is the back-bone of spiritualism, national economy and social values”: S Gurumurthy in Bengaluru

Bengaluru September 25, 2105: “Indian family system is the back bone of spiritualism, economy of the nation, promotes and preserves the sense of social security. Deendayal Upadhaya’s thoughts of Integral Humanism are based on Dharma. Nobody is an individual, each person is connected with one other in this world, has a mutual integrity. Family is an integral evolution which came from ideas and values, which Deendayalji called it as Samashti or togetherness. Vyasti –Samashti  and Srushti are 3 basic concepts explained by Deendayal Upadhyaya in his thoughts on Integral Humanism” said eminent economist Swaminathan Gurumurthy in Bengaluru on Friday evening.

S Gurumurthy was delivering a lecture on the occasion of 99th birth anniversary of Pandit Deendayal Upadhyaya, at Mangala Mantapa of NMKRV College, Jayanagar,  Bengaluru. The event was organised by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h, Bengaluru.
